Make a genuine difference in people’s lives with TAFE Queensland’s nursing degree. The Bachelor of Nursing prepares future nurses to deliver high-quality care and perform key functions across a variety of health settings.
Tailored for the Enrolled Nurse (EN) aspiring to become a Registered Nurse (RN), eligible students receive one year of credit*, allowing diploma graduates to enter directly into the second year.
Designed by nurses for nurses, our educators have drawn on their expertise and worked closely with industry to ensure the Bachelor of Nursing is fit for purpose and reflects the dynamic nature of the health industry.
Upon successful completion of the nursing degree, you will be eligible to apply for registration with the Nursing and Midwifery Board of Australia. Registered nurse roles are available across a wide range of healthcare settings.
